Differences between White cake and French rolls

  • White cake contains less Vitamin B1, Selenium, Vitamin B3, Folate, Iron, Manganese, Fiber, and Vitamin B2 than French rolls.
  • French rolls' daily need coverage for Vitamin B1 is 33% higher.
  • French rolls contain 4 times less Saturated Fat than White cake. White cake contains 3.897g of Saturated Fat, while French rolls contain 0.962g.

The food types used in this comparison are Cake, white, prepared from recipe with coconut frosting and Rolls, french.
